Git是一个分布式版本控制系统,用于跟踪和管理项目的源代码。它基于命令行界面和远程仓库,允许多个开发者协同工作,确保代码的安全性和一致性。本文将全面解析Git的原理、工具与实践,包括基本概念、安装与配置、分支管理、合并冲突解决以及提交和推送操作等。通过学习本章内容,您将掌握Git的基本用法,为在实际项目中应用Git打下坚实基础。
在软件开发领域,版本控制是一个至关重要的概念,它允许开发者跟踪代码的更改历史,同时协作工作并管理复杂的项目,Git是目前最流行的版本控制系统之一,它的灵活性和强大的功能使其成为许多开发者的首选,本文将从Git的基本原理入手,详细介绍其工作机制和使用方法,以及一些常用的Git工具,最后通过实际案例来演示如何在实践中应用这些知识。
我们将探讨Git的基本概念,包括仓库(Repository)、提交(Commit)、分支(Branch)和合并(Merge)等,我们会深入讲解Git的工作流程,包括初始化仓库、创建分支、修改代码、提交更改、切换分支和合并分支等操作,我们还将介绍Git的一些高级特性,如暂存区(Stash)、变基(Rebase)和远程仓库(Remote)等。
我们会介绍一些常用的Git工具,如命令行界面(CLI)、图形用户界面(GUI)和集成开发环境(IDE)等,我们将分别介绍这些工具的优点和使用方法,帮助读者根据自己的需求选择合适的工具。
我们将以一个实际项目为例,演示如何使用Git进行版本控制,在这个过程中,我们将一步一步地完成项目的创建、开发、测试和部署等步骤,让读者能够亲身体验到Git的实际应用。
本文旨在为读者提供全面的Git版本控制知识,帮助他们理解和掌握这一强大的工具,无论你是初学者还是有经验的开发者,相信通过阅读本文都能收获满满的实用信息。